1 Kings 9:7
New King James Version
7 (A)then I will [a]cut off Israel from the land which I have given them; and this house which I have consecrated (B)for My name I will cast out of My sight. (C)Israel will be a proverb and a byword among all peoples.

1 Kings 9:8
New King James Version
8 And as for (A)this house, which is exalted, everyone who passes by it will be astonished and will hiss, and say, (B)‘Why has the Lord done thus to this land and to this house?’

2 Chronicles 7:20
New King James Version
20 (A)then I will uproot them from My land which I have given them; and this house which I have [a]sanctified for My name I will cast out of My sight, and will make it a proverb and a (B)byword among all peoples.

Jeremiah 42:18
New King James Version
18 “For thus says the Lord of hosts, the God of Israel: ‘As My anger and My fury have been (A)poured out on the inhabitants of Jerusalem, so will My fury be poured out on you when you enter Egypt. And (B)you shall be an oath, an astonishment, a curse, and a reproach; and you shall see this place no more.’

Jeremiah 42:18
New International Version
18 This is what the Lord Almighty, the God of Israel, says: ‘As my anger and wrath(A) have been poured out on those who lived in Jerusalem,(B) so will my wrath be poured out on you when you go to Egypt. You will be a curse[a](C) and an object of horror,(D) a curse[b] and an object of reproach;(E) you will never see this place again.’(F)
